Japan Airlines has officially extended its special ticket handling measures for flights to and from the Middle East, continuing its passenger support policy amid ongoing operational uncertainties affecting international air travel routes. The decision impacts travellers flying between Japan and key destinations across the Middle East region, where airlines have faced periodic schedule adjustments and rerouting requirements due to evolving aviation conditions.

The extension ensures that passengers booked on affected services will continue to receive flexible options, including itinerary changes, rebooking support, and refund eligibility under certain fare conditions. The airline’s move reflects a broader industry response to maintain stability and passenger confidence on long-haul international routes that depend heavily on Middle East transit hubs.

Japan Airlines stated that the policy extension is aimed at reducing travel disruption risks and improving passenger experience during a period where global aviation networks remain sensitive to regional operational changes.

Japan Airlines Middle East Ticket Handling Extension Supports Passenger Flexibility

Under the Japan Airlines Middle East ticket handling extension, passengers are provided additional flexibility when managing their travel plans. This includes the ability to modify bookings without standard change penalties in cases where flights are affected by operational disruptions or schedule revisions.

The Middle East is a critical global aviation corridor connecting Asia, Europe, and Africa, with major hubs acting as transfer points for international travellers. Any disruptions in this corridor often have a ripple effect across global flight networks, making flexible airline policies essential for maintaining passenger mobility.

Japan Airlines’ approach ensures that travellers are not financially penalised for changes arising from airline-initiated schedule adjustments. However, eligibility for these flexible options depends on fare type, route, and booking conditions, with specific rules applied to different ticket categories.

Passengers are advised to verify their eligibility directly through official airline communication channels before making itinerary changes.
